Home
last modified time | relevance | path

Searched refs:BIT_MASK (Results 1 – 25 of 164) sorted by relevance

1234567

/linux/drivers/accel/ivpu/
H A Divpu_hw_37xx_reg.h12 #define VPU_37XX_HOST_SS_CPR_CLK_SET_TOP_NOC_MASK BIT_MASK(1)
13 #define VPU_37XX_HOST_SS_CPR_CLK_SET_DSS_MAS_MASK BIT_MASK(10)
14 #define VPU_37XX_HOST_SS_CPR_CLK_SET_MSS_MAS_MASK BIT_MASK(11)
17 #define VPU_37XX_HOST_SS_CPR_RST_SET_TOP_NOC_MASK BIT_MASK(1)
18 #define VPU_37XX_HOST_SS_CPR_RST_SET_DSS_MAS_MASK BIT_MASK(10)
19 #define VPU_37XX_HOST_SS_CPR_RST_SET_MSS_MAS_MASK BIT_MASK(11)
22 #define VPU_37XX_HOST_SS_CPR_RST_CLR_AON_MASK BIT_MASK(0)
23 #define VPU_37XX_HOST_SS_CPR_RST_CLR_TOP_NOC_MASK BIT_MASK(1)
24 #define VPU_37XX_HOST_SS_CPR_RST_CLR_DSS_MAS_MASK BIT_MASK(10)
25 #define VPU_37XX_HOST_SS_CPR_RST_CLR_MSS_MAS_MASK BIT_MASK(11)
[all …]
H A Divpu_hw_btrs_mtl_reg.h14 #define VPU_HW_BTRS_MTL_INTERRUPT_STAT_FREQ_CHANGE_MASK BIT_MASK(0)
15 #define VPU_HW_BTRS_MTL_INTERRUPT_STAT_ATS_ERR_MASK BIT_MASK(1)
16 #define VPU_HW_BTRS_MTL_INTERRUPT_STAT_UFI_ERR_MASK BIT_MASK(2)
30 #define VPU_HW_BTRS_MTL_WP_REQ_CMD_SEND_MASK BIT_MASK(0)
48 #define VPU_HW_BTRS_MTL_TILE_FUSE_VALID_MASK BIT_MASK(0)
55 #define VPU_HW_BTRS_MTL_PLL_STATUS_LOCK_MASK BIT_MASK(1)
58 #define VPU_HW_BTRS_MTL_VPU_STATUS_READY_MASK BIT_MASK(0)
59 #define VPU_HW_BTRS_MTL_VPU_STATUS_IDLE_MASK BIT_MASK(1)
62 #define VPU_HW_BTRS_MTL_VPU_D0I3_CONTROL_INPROGRESS_MASK BIT_MASK(0)
63 #define VPU_HW_BTRS_MTL_VPU_D0I3_CONTROL_I3_MASK BIT_MASK(2)
[all …]
/linux/drivers/accel/habanalabs/include/gaudi/
H A Dgaudi_masks.h119 #define CFG_RST_L_PSOC_MASK BIT_MASK(0)
120 #define CFG_RST_L_PCIE_MASK BIT_MASK(1)
121 #define CFG_RST_L_PCIE_IF_MASK BIT_MASK(2)
122 #define CFG_RST_L_HBM_S_PLL_MASK BIT_MASK(3)
123 #define CFG_RST_L_TPC_S_PLL_MASK BIT_MASK(4)
124 #define CFG_RST_L_MME_S_PLL_MASK BIT_MASK(5)
125 #define CFG_RST_L_CPU_PLL_MASK BIT_MASK(6)
126 #define CFG_RST_L_PCIE_PLL_MASK BIT_MASK(7)
127 #define CFG_RST_L_NIC_S_PLL_MASK BIT_MASK(8)
128 #define CFG_RST_L_HBM_N_PLL_MASK BIT_MASK(9)
[all …]
/linux/drivers/input/joystick/
H A Da3d.c307 input_dev->evbit[0] |= BIT_MASK(EV_ABS) | BIT_MASK(EV_KEY) | in a3d_connect()
308 BIT_MASK(EV_REL); in a3d_connect()
309 input_dev->relbit[0] |= BIT_MASK(REL_X) | BIT_MASK(REL_Y); in a3d_connect()
310 input_dev->absbit[0] |= BIT_MASK(ABS_X) | BIT_MASK(ABS_Y) | in a3d_connect()
311 BIT_MASK(ABS_THROTTLE) | BIT_MASK(ABS_RUDDER) | in a3d_connect()
312 BIT_MASK(ABS_HAT0X) | BIT_MASK(ABS_HAT0Y) | in a3d_connect()
313 BIT_MASK(ABS_HAT1X) | BIT_MASK(ABS_HAT1Y); in a3d_connect()
314 input_dev->keybit[BIT_WORD(BTN_MOUSE)] |= BIT_MASK(BTN_RIGHT) | in a3d_connect()
315 BIT_MASK(BTN_LEFT) | BIT_MASK(BTN_MIDDLE) | in a3d_connect()
316 BIT_MASK(BTN_SIDE) | BIT_MASK(BTN_EXTRA); in a3d_connect()
[all …]
H A Dspaceball.c218 input_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_ABS); in spaceball_connect()
223 input_dev->keybit[BIT_WORD(BTN_0)] |= BIT_MASK(BTN_9); in spaceball_connect()
224 input_dev->keybit[BIT_WORD(BTN_A)] |= BIT_MASK(BTN_A) | in spaceball_connect()
225 BIT_MASK(BTN_B) | BIT_MASK(BTN_C) | in spaceball_connect()
226 BIT_MASK(BTN_MODE); in spaceball_connect()
229 input_dev->keybit[BIT_WORD(BTN_0)] |= BIT_MASK(BTN_2) | in spaceball_connect()
230 BIT_MASK(BTN_3) | BIT_MASK(BTN_4) | in spaceball_connect()
231 BIT_MASK(BTN_5) | BIT_MASK(BTN_6) | in spaceball_connect()
232 BIT_MASK(BTN_7) | BIT_MASK(BTN_8); in spaceball_connect()
235 input_dev->keybit[BIT_WORD(BTN_0)] |= BIT_MASK(BTN_1) | in spaceball_connect()
[all …]
H A Dstinger.c137 input_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_ABS); in stinger_connect()
138 input_dev->keybit[BIT_WORD(BTN_A)] = BIT_MASK(BTN_A) | BIT_MASK(BTN_B) | in stinger_connect()
139 BIT_MASK(BTN_C) | BIT_MASK(BTN_X) | BIT_MASK(BTN_Y) | in stinger_connect()
140 BIT_MASK(BTN_Z) | BIT_MASK(BTN_TL) | BIT_MASK(BTN_TR) | in stinger_connect()
141 BIT_MASK(BTN_START) | BIT_MASK(BTN_SELECT); in stinger_connect()
H A Dwarrior.c143 input_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L) | in warrior_connect()
144 BIT_MASK(EV_ABS); in warrior_connect()
145 input_dev->keybit[BIT_WORD(BTN_TRIGGER)] = BIT_MASK(BTN_TRIGGER) | in warrior_connect()
146 BIT_MASK(BTN_THUMB) | BIT_MASK(BTN_TOP) | BIT_MASK(BTN_TOP2); in warrior_connect()
147 input_dev->relbit[0] = BIT_MASK(REL_DIAL); in warrior_connect()
H A Damijoy.c120 amijoy_dev[i]->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_ABS); in amijoy_init()
121 amijoy_dev[i]->absbit[0] = BIT_MASK(ABS_X) | BIT_MASK(ABS_Y); in amijoy_init()
122 amijoy_dev[i]->keybit[BIT_WORD(BTN_LEFT)] = BIT_MASK(BTN_LEFT) | in amijoy_init()
123 BIT_MASK(BTN_MIDDLE) | BIT_MASK(BTN_RIGHT); in amijoy_init()
/linux/drivers/gpu/drm/imagination/
H A Dpvr_rogue_fwif_client.h49 #define ROGUE_GEOM_FLAGS_FIRSTKICK BIT_MASK(0)
50 #define ROGUE_GEOM_FLAGS_LASTKICK BIT_MASK(1)
52 #define ROGUE_GEOM_FLAGS_SINGLE_CORE BIT_MASK(3)
59 #define ROGUE_FRAG_FLAGS_SINGLE_CORE BIT_MASK(3)
61 #define ROGUE_FRAG_FLAGS_GET_VIS_RESULTS BIT_MASK(5)
63 #define ROGUE_FRAG_FLAGS_DEPTHBUFFER BIT_MASK(7)
65 #define ROGUE_FRAG_FLAGS_STENCILBUFFER BIT_MASK(8)
67 #define ROGUE_FRAG_FLAGS_DISABLE_PIXELMERGE BIT_MASK(15)
69 #define ROGUE_FRAG_FLAGS_SCRATCHBUFFER BIT_MASK(19)
71 #define ROGUE_FRAG_FLAGS_PREVENT_CDM_OVERLAP BIT_MASK(26)
[all …]
/linux/drivers/input/mouse/
H A Datarimouse.c130 atamouse_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L); in atamouse_init()
131 atamouse_dev->relbit[0] = BIT_MASK(REL_X) | BIT_MASK(REL_Y); in atamouse_init()
132 atamouse_dev->keybit[BIT_WORD(BTN_LEFT)] = BIT_MASK(BTN_LEFT) | in atamouse_init()
133 BIT_MASK(BTN_MIDDLE) | BIT_MASK(BTN_RIGHT); in atamouse_init()
H A Drpcmouse.c78 rpcmouse_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L); in rpcmouse_init()
79 rpcmouse_dev->keybit[BIT_WORD(BTN_LEFT)] = BIT_MASK(BTN_LEFT) | in rpcmouse_init()
80 BIT_MASK(BTN_MIDDLE) | BIT_MASK(BTN_RIGHT); in rpcmouse_init()
81 rpcmouse_dev->relbit[0] = BIT_MASK(REL_X) | BIT_MASK(REL_Y); in rpcmouse_init()
H A Dmaplemouse.c91 input_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L); in probe_maple_mouse()
92 input_dev->keybit[BIT_WORD(BTN_MOUSE)] = BIT_MASK(BTN_LEFT) | in probe_maple_mouse()
93 BIT_MASK(BTN_RIGHT) | BIT_MASK(BTN_MIDDLE); in probe_maple_mouse()
94 input_dev->relbit[0] = BIT_MASK(REL_X) | BIT_MASK(REL_Y) | in probe_maple_mouse()
95 BIT_MASK(REL_WHEEL); in probe_maple_mouse()
H A Damimouse.c109 d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L); in amimouse_probe()
110 dev->relbit[0] = BIT_MASK(REL_X) | BIT_MASK(REL_Y); in amimouse_probe()
111 dev->keybit[BIT_WORD(BTN_LEFT)] = BIT_MASK(BTN_LEFT) | in amimouse_probe()
112 BIT_MASK(BTN_MIDDLE) | BIT_MASK(BTN_RIGHT); in amimouse_probe()
H A Dlogibm.c137 logibm_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L); in logibm_init()
138 logibm_dev->keybit[BIT_WORD(BTN_LEFT)] = BIT_MASK(BTN_LEFT) | in logibm_init()
139 BIT_MASK(BTN_MIDDLE) | BIT_MASK(BTN_RIGHT); in logibm_init()
140 logibm_dev->relbit[0] = BIT_MASK(REL_X) | BIT_MASK(REL_Y); in logibm_init()
H A Dinport.c144 inport_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L); in inport_init()
145 inport_dev->keybit[BIT_WORD(BTN_LEFT)] = BIT_MASK(BTN_LEFT) | in inport_init()
146 BIT_MASK(BTN_MIDDLE) | BIT_MASK(BTN_RIGHT); in inport_init()
147 inport_dev->relbit[0] = BIT_MASK(REL_X) | BIT_MASK(REL_Y); in inport_init()
/linux/net/rfkill/
H A Dinput.c277 .evbit = { BIT_MASK(EV_KEY) },
278 .keybit = { [BIT_WORD(KEY_WLAN)] = BIT_MASK(KEY_WLAN) },
282 .evbit = { BIT_MASK(EV_KEY) },
283 .keybit = { [BIT_WORD(KEY_BLUETOOTH)] = BIT_MASK(KEY_BLUETOOTH) },
287 .evbit = { BIT_MASK(EV_KEY) },
288 .keybit = { [BIT_WORD(KEY_UWB)] = BIT_MASK(KEY_UWB) },
292 .evbit = { BIT_MASK(EV_KEY) },
293 .keybit = { [BIT_WORD(KEY_WIMAX)] = BIT_MASK(KEY_WIMAX) },
297 .evbit = { BIT_MASK(EV_KEY) },
298 .keybit = { [BIT_WORD(KEY_RFKILL)] = BIT_MASK(KEY_RFKILL) },
[all …]
/linux/include/asm-generic/bitops/
H A Datomic.h18 raw_atomic_long_or(BIT_MASK(nr), (atomic_long_t *)p); in arch_set_bit()
25 raw_atomic_long_andnot(BIT_MASK(nr), (atomic_long_t *)p); in arch_clear_bit()
32 raw_atomic_long_xor(BIT_MASK(nr), (atomic_long_t *)p); in arch_change_bit()
39 unsigned long mask = BIT_MASK(nr); in arch_test_and_set_bit()
50 unsigned long mask = BIT_MASK(nr); in arch_test_and_clear_bit()
61 unsigned long mask = BIT_MASK(nr); in arch_test_and_change_bit()
H A Dgeneric-non-atomic.h30 unsigned long mask = BIT_MASK(nr); in generic___set_bit()
39 unsigned long mask = BIT_MASK(nr); in generic___clear_bit()
57 unsigned long mask = BIT_MASK(nr); in generic___change_bit()
75 unsigned long mask = BIT_MASK(nr); in generic___test_and_set_bit()
95 unsigned long mask = BIT_MASK(nr); in generic___test_and_clear_bit()
107 unsigned long mask = BIT_MASK(nr); in generic___test_and_change_bit()
169 unsigned long mask = BIT_MASK(nr); in const_test_bit()
/linux/tools/include/asm-generic/bitops/
H A Dnon-atomic.h19 unsigned long mask = BIT_MASK(nr); in ___set_bit()
28 unsigned long mask = BIT_MASK(nr); in ___clear_bit()
46 unsigned long mask = BIT_MASK(nr); in ___change_bit()
64 unsigned long mask = BIT_MASK(nr); in ___test_and_set_bit()
84 unsigned long mask = BIT_MASK(nr); in ___test_and_clear_bit()
96 unsigned long mask = BIT_MASK(nr); in ___test_and_change_bit()
/linux/arch/openrisc/include/asm/bitops/
H A Datomic.h14 unsigned long mask = BIT_MASK(nr); in set_bit()
31 unsigned long mask = BIT_MASK(nr); in clear_bit()
48 unsigned long mask = BIT_MASK(nr); in change_bit()
65 unsigned long mask = BIT_MASK(nr); in test_and_set_bit()
85 unsigned long mask = BIT_MASK(nr); in test_and_clear_bit()
105 unsigned long mask = BIT_MASK(nr); in test_and_change_bit()
/linux/drivers/hid/usbhid/
H A Dusbmouse.c167 input_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L); in usb_mouse_probe()
168 input_dev->keybit[BIT_WORD(BTN_MOUSE)] = BIT_MASK(BTN_LEFT) | in usb_mouse_probe()
169 BIT_MASK(BTN_RIGHT) | BIT_MASK(BTN_MIDDLE); in usb_mouse_probe()
170 input_dev->relbit[0] = BIT_MASK(REL_X) | BIT_MASK(REL_Y); in usb_mouse_probe()
171 input_dev->keybit[BIT_WORD(BTN_MOUSE)] |= BIT_MASK(BTN_SIDE) | in usb_mouse_probe()
172 BIT_MASK(BTN_EXTRA); in usb_mouse_probe()
173 input_dev->relbit[0] |= BIT_MASK(REL_WHEEL); in usb_mouse_probe()
/linux/arch/powerpc/include/asm/
H A Dbitops.h131 set_bits(BIT_MASK(nr), addr + BIT_WORD(nr)); in DEFINE_CLROP()
136 clear_bits(BIT_MASK(nr), addr + BIT_WORD(nr)); in arch_clear_bit()
141 clear_bits_unlock(BIT_MASK(nr), addr + BIT_WORD(nr)); in arch_clear_bit_unlock()
146 change_bits(BIT_MASK(nr), addr + BIT_WORD(nr)); in arch_change_bit()
214 return test_and_set_bits(BIT_MASK(nr), addr + BIT_WORD(nr)) != 0; in arch_test_and_set_bit()
220 return test_and_set_bits_lock(BIT_MASK(nr), in arch_test_and_set_bit_lock()
227 return test_and_clear_bits(BIT_MASK(nr), addr + BIT_WORD(nr)) != 0; in arch_test_and_clear_bit()
233 return test_and_change_bits(BIT_MASK(nr), addr + BIT_WORD(nr)) != 0; in arch_test_and_change_bit()
251 return (old & BIT_MASK(7)) != 0; in arch_xor_unlock_is_negative_byte()
/linux/drivers/macintosh/
H A Dmac_hid.c51 mac_hid_emumouse_dev->evbit[0] = BIT_MASK(EV_KEY) | BIT_MASK(EV_REL); in mac_hid_create_emumouse()
53 BIT_MASK(BTN_LEFT) | BIT_MASK(BTN_MIDDLE) | BIT_MASK(BTN_RIGHT); in mac_hid_create_emumouse()
54 mac_hid_emumouse_dev->relbit[0] = BIT_MASK(REL_X) | BIT_MASK(REL_Y); in mac_hid_create_emumouse()
148 .evbit = { BIT_MASK(EV_KEY) },
/linux/arch/sh/include/asm/
H A Dbitops-op32.h32 unsigned long mask = BIT_MASK(nr); in arch___set_bit()
51 unsigned long mask = BIT_MASK(nr); in arch___clear_bit()
79 unsigned long mask = BIT_MASK(nr); in arch___change_bit()
98 unsigned long mask = BIT_MASK(nr); in arch___test_and_set_bit()
118 unsigned long mask = BIT_MASK(nr); in arch___test_and_clear_bit()
130 unsigned long mask = BIT_MASK(nr); in arch___test_and_change_bit()
/linux/arch/parisc/include/asm/
H A Dbitops.h23 unsigned long mask = BIT_MASK(nr); in set_bit()
34 unsigned long mask = BIT_MASK(nr); in clear_bit()
45 unsigned long mask = BIT_MASK(nr); in change_bit()
56 unsigned long mask = BIT_MASK(nr); in test_and_set_bit()
74 unsigned long mask = BIT_MASK(nr); in test_and_clear_bit()
92 unsigned long mask = BIT_MASK(nr); in test_and_change_bit()

1234567